Abstract

In this study, a distributed extremum-seeking control approach is proposed to solve a class of constrained real-time optimization problems. Each agent operates over a sensor network. The agents have access to the measurement of a local cost and local constraints which it can communicate to neighbouring agents over the network. A dynamic consensus algorithm is used to provide all agents with an estimate of the total network cost and global constraints. A local extremum seeking controller is used to manipulate local input variables. It is shown that the distributed extremum-seeking control system achieves the optimization of the total network cost.
